5 out of 5 stars Simply outstanding as an introduction to healthcare.   December 1, 2008
Almost every class has a textbook, and almost every professor assures his or her students that his or class' particular textbook is worth buying. Rarely is this true. In the case of Shi & Singh's book, though, I actually agree.

I bought this book for the first course that I took on the U.S. healthcare system. I was skeptical but Shi & Singh quickly won me over with their excellent writing, which presents the material in quick, readable fashion and stays relevent and fresh throughout.

Some might see "bias" here, because the authors are quite clear from the start that the U.S. healthcare "system"--I use the quotes because one thing that this text makes clear is that America has no system at all--is fundamentally flawed. To me, that is not bias, because it is a point on which virtually everyone agrees. Moreover, while Shi & Singh do advocate for the creation of a true system, they do not limit their approach to one model. It is when one contrasts Singapore's true-market model with Britain's pure-national model that one comes to grasp how bizarre and nonsensical the American approach to healthcare really is, a solution that satisfies no one and does little if anything efficiently from either a market or a social perspective.

I came to Amazon.com today to sell back my books from this semester. The others have been posted. Shi & Singh's Delivering Health Care, however, is a rare example of a text that will be staying on my shelf. I recommend this book to everyone interested in understanding healthcare in America.
